SBI CBO Recruitment 2025 Begins
Feature | Details |
---|---|
Recruiting Authority | State Bank of India (SBI) |
Post Name | Circle Based Officer (CBO) |
Total Vacancies | 2,964 (2,600 Regular + 364 Backlog) |
Application Dates | May 9, 2025 – May 29, 2025 |
Exam Date | July 2025 (tentative) |
Eligibility | Graduation + 2 years’ banking experience |
Age Limit | 21 to 30 years (as of April 30, 2025) |
Application Fee | ₹750 (General/OBC/EWS); Nil for SC/ST/PwBD |
Selection Process | Online Test + Screening + Interview + Local Language Test |
Official Website | sbi.co.in |

Understanding the SBI CBO Role
A Circle Based Officer (CBO) is more than just a manager. It’s a leadership role responsible for implementing policies, driving branch performance, supporting financial inclusion goals, managing team dynamics, and building strong customer relationships. CBOs serve as a vital bridge between strategic decisions and on-ground execution.
CBOs are posted in specific circles, and inter-circle transfers are restricted until certain service milestones are reached—ensuring continuity and familiarity with local business environments. The role also involves loan sanctioning, risk assessment, regulatory compliance, and relationship management with high-net-worth clients (HNIs).
This makes the CBO post an attractive option for professionals seeking career growth without having to start from entry-level positions such as Probationary Officer (PO).
Eligibility Criteria Explained
Educational Qualification
- Applicants must hold a Bachelor’s Degree in any stream from a recognized university or institution.
- Additional certifications like JAIIB, CAIIB, or diplomas in banking/finance will be considered advantageous.
Work Experience
- Minimum 2 years of experience as an officer in a Scheduled Commercial Bank (SCB) or Regional Rural Bank (RRB).
- The experience cutoff date is April 30, 2025. Proof such as appointment letters and experience certificates must be provided.
Age Limit
- Minimum: 21 years
- Maximum: 30 years
- Applicable for candidates born between May 1, 1995, and April 30, 2004 (inclusive).
Age Relaxation
- SC/ST: 5 years
- OBC (Non-Creamy Layer): 3 years
- PwBD (General): 10 years
- PwBD (OBC): 13 years
- PwBD (SC/ST): 15 years

Circle and Language Proficiency Requirements
Each CBO is posted to a specific circle—generally representing a particular state or region. Candidates are required to be fluent in the local language, both spoken and written.
SBI may conduct a local language test for those who haven’t studied it formally. Language proficiency is essential, as CBOs need to liaise with customers and local officials.
Detailed Selection Process
The recruitment process includes four stages:
1. Online Objective Test
- Total Questions: 120
- Sections:
- English Language (30 marks)
- Banking Knowledge (40 marks)
- General/Economic Awareness (30 marks)
- Computer Aptitude (20 marks)
- Duration: 2 hours
- No Negative Marking (as per previous notifications)
2. Descriptive Test
- 50 marks, 30 minutes
- Includes: Letter Writing and Essay (in English)
3. Document Screening and Personal Interview
- The interview assesses leadership qualities, banking acumen, and customer focus.
- Carried out in person or via video conferencing
4. Local Language Proficiency Test
- Exemptions apply to candidates with school/college-level proficiency
SBI CBO Salary, CTC, and Benefits
Basic Pay Structure
- Initial basic pay: ₹48,480
- Pay scale: ₹48,480–₹85,920 with four advance increments
Total CTC (Cost to Company)
- Including allowances, gross CTC exceeds ₹9–10 lakhs per annum, depending on posting location
Perks and Allowances
- Dearness Allowance (DA)
- House Rent Allowance (HRA)
- City Compensatory Allowance (CCA)
- Furniture and newspaper allowance
- Leave Travel Concession (LTC)
- Medical benefits for employees and their families
- Pension and retirement benefits under NPS

FAQs On SBI CBO Recruitment 2025 Begins
Q1: Can I apply for multiple circles?
No. Only one application is permitted per candidate.
Q2: Is there a bond or minimum service requirement?
While no bond is mentioned, inter-circle transfers are restricted until promotion to SMGS-IV or 12 years of service.
Q3: Will SBI provide training to selected CBOs?
Yes. Induction and orientation training will be conducted upon joining.
Q4: What if I am unable to prove language proficiency?
You may be disqualified if you cannot pass the local language test.
Q5: Are private bank employees eligible?
No. Only officers from SCBs or RRBs are eligible.
